Willard Beach Neighborhood-Close to all Southern Maine has to offer!
Come experience a bit of history in this 1200 sq ft , circa 1870 cottage with charming original features and modern conveniences. Located in the desirable Willard Beach neighborhood, you can park your car and walk for your entire stay. It’s only a 5 minute walk to Willard Square, with the best bagels from ‘Bangor to Miami’ per Food & Wine magazine, 5 more minutes to Willard Beach. 3 lighthouses are in walking distance and if you want night life, it’s only a 10 minute Uber ride to Portland's Old Port! Want to eat some fantastic food? You’re just steps from fine dining at David's Restaurant as well as the beloved neighborhood DiPietro's Market serving pizza, sandwiches and offers a wide selection of craft beer and wine. Close to bakery's, restaurants, ice cream and coffee shops, this home is close to everything southern Maine has to offer. Beaches, Lighthouses, Restaurants, Breweries and Portland's Old Port. Adults and kids of all ages welcome. Don't forget your bikes!

We had a lovely stay at Mike's house. It was very clean and spacious.
A couple of things to note:
- The bathroom is off of the dining room, which is on the first floor, while the bedrooms are on the second floor. If you're someone who uses the bathroom frequently in the middle of the night, you may not like this arrangement.
- It is an old house, so the floors are not flat.
We had a nice stay at this house and would stay again.
